1. Options are not available for rollover, regardless of any instructions held on your account. All options settle basis a pre-determined expiry rule. To find out more, take a look at each market’s individual information in-platform.

2. Bets not already closed by the client expire automatically at the date/time indicated. No spread is charged on automatic closings.

3. Our quotes are an 'all-in' spread on all options which includes both our spread and the market spread. This applies to both opening and closing transactions. The size of the spread depends on a range of factors including the level of the option premium, the time to expiry and the liquidity of the underlying market.

4. Spreads are subject to variation, especially in volatile market conditions.

5. Commodity and interest rate options settle based on exchange-delivered prices and therefore expiry times are determined by exchange rules. The listed expiry rules may be subject to variation.

6. 24-hour dealing is available on monthly FTSE®, Germany 30, Wall Street and US 500 options. This runs from 08.05 on Monday until 21.15 on Friday (London time) with the exception of Wall Street and US 500 options (monthly and weekly) which are offered from 0115 hrs London time. Japan 225, Australia 200 and Hong Kong HS50 24-hour dealing runs from the open of the cash market on Mondays until 21:15 Friday (London time). Weekly Wall Street options settle basis the official close of the DJIA on Friday evening. Weekly US 500 options will be settled basis the cash close of the S&P 500 as reported by CME at 15.00 (Chicago time). Weekly Germany 30 options settle basis the official close of the DAX cash index on Friday afternoon. Weekly FTSE options settle basis the official close of the FTSE cash index every Friday afternoon. Daily options are available 24 hours on major forex pairs, FTSE® 100, Germany 30, Wall Street and US 500, beginning within an hour of the market close. Quoting may be suspended on public holidays.

7. The margin for 'buying' an option is the opening price (or premium) multiplied by the size of the bet. This is the maximum amount that the bet can lose. The margin for 'selling' an option is the same as the margin incurred when trading the underlying futures market.

8. Daily FTSE® 100, Wall Street, Germany 40, France 40, Spain 35, Netherlands 25 and Sweden 30 options are settled against the official settlement levels of the cash FTSE 100, cash DJIA, cash DAX 40, cash CAC 40, cash Ibex 35, cash AEX and cash OMXS30 index markets respectively. Daily options on forex are settled basis the first print recorded by Bloomberg (E&OE) at 20:00 (London time).

9. Weekly forex options expire based upon the first print on Bloomberg (E&OE) of the spot rate concerned at 10.00 New York time (normally 15.00 London time) on the Friday specified (or previous business day in the case of US public holidays).

10. Weekly and quarterly forex options are available for online dealing. Unlisted expiries up to 12 months are available on request.

11. For all daily and weekly options, bets will be accepted from one hour after the previous day's settlement until one minute before expiry.

12. Bets on US 500, US Tech 100 and Wall Street options can be dealt until the close of business on the Thursday before the third Friday. They expire based upon the Special Opening Quotation of the S&P 500 Index on the 3rd Friday of the contract month.
